Yet another 3c905 problem


Regular Info:

Tyan 2466N-4M with 3 com 3c920 onboard ethernet
2 AMD 1800 MP
2 80 gig hiatchi on software miror raid
CD junk
rage 128 video
Realtek pci ehternet adapter

Problem:

Ok so a month ago I had problems I could not diagnose, sent processors and board in as RMA. Turned out both processor had bad cache, what luck. So that was the problem. Well TYAN decided they were going to do an upgrade of the board BIOS which required a whole new BIOS chip. I got it back, nothing worked right since. TYAN said they checked everything so Im working on these problems piece by piece. The orginal BIOS by the way was a Phoenix 4.01 now its a 4.06.

So I was running redhat 8.0 with a 2.4.13 kernel and everything was hunky doory before. Now I have tried redhat 8.0 with the same kernel and could not get my sound blaster to work or ethernet, (i'll worry about the sound card later). The Realtek PCI seems to work fine most of the time, occasionly it seems to loose it mind. Now Im running Redhat 9 with 2.4.24 kernel by the way.

The integrated ethernet adapter actually works, once I am able to get an ip. After ruuning a bit though, browsing a couple of google pages for instant, it start coming up with these errors.

Mar 31 19:48:15 localhost kernel: eth1: transmit timed out, tx_status 00 status e000.
Mar 31 19:48:15 localhost kernel: diagnostics: net 0ccc media 8880 dma 000000a0.
Mar 31 19:48:15 localhost kernel: Flags; bus-master 1, dirty 11(11) current 27(11)
Mar 31 19:48:15 localhost kernel: Transmit list 1ecc14c0 vs. decc14c0.
Mar 31 19:48:15 localhost kernel: 0: @decc1200 length 8000002a status 0000002a
Mar 31 19:48:15 localhost kernel: 1: @decc1240 length 8000004a status 0000004a
Mar 31 19:48:15 localhost kernel: 2: @decc1280 length 8000002a status 0000002a
